What is the Black Blade Weak to?
Maliketh, the Black Blade, is one of the toughest bosses in Elden Ring, and defeating him requires a deep understanding of his weaknesses and strategies. In this article, we will explore what the Black Blade is weak to and provide you with valuable tips to help you overcome this formidable foe.
Frost Damage: A Surprising Weakness
According to various sources, the Black Blade is weak to Frost damage. This means that equipping a weapon with frost-infused properties can significantly weaken Maliketh and make the battle more manageable. One such weapon is the Hoarfrost Stomp Ash of War, which can be found fairly close to the boss arena.
Physical Damage: A Solid Alternative
While Frost damage can be an effective strategy, it’s not the only way to defeat the Black Blade. Physical damage is also a viable option, especially if you have a high-damage weapon at your disposal. Rivers of Blood, a katana with blood-infused properties, is an excellent choice for dealing massive physical damage.
Holy Damage: Avoid It at All Costs
On the other hand, Holy damage is a strategy to avoid when facing the Black Blade. Maliketh is highly resistant to Holy damage, which means that using holy-infused weapons or spells can be a waste of time. Instead, focus on dealing physical or Frost damage to exploit his weaknesses.
